测试报告
软著matlab编程语言matlab编程入门教程
MATLAB编程入门教程主要涵盖软件认识、基本语法、矩阵操作、程序控制结构、绘图功能以及程序调试等方面。以下是详细的入门教程概要:
1. MATLAB简介:
MATLAB是MathWorks公司推出的一套高效率的数值计算和可视化软件,起源于矩阵运算,并已经发展成一种高度集成的计算机语言。
它提供了强大的科学运算、灵活的程序设计流程、高质量的图形可视化与界面设计功能。
2. MATLAB基本语法:
变量及其赋值:了解如何在MATLAB中创建和修改变量。
矩阵的初等运算:包括矩阵的加减、乘法、转置等基本操作。
元素群运算:对矩阵中的元素进行批量操作。
逻辑判断及流程控制:使用if、for、while等语句控制程序流程。
3. 矩阵操作:
MATLAB的核心是矩阵运算,因此熟练掌握矩阵的创建、索引、修改、重塑以及特殊矩阵形式的创建是非常重要的。
矩阵的属性,如大小、维度、数据类型等,也可以通过相关函数进行查询和修改。
4. 程序控制结构:
了解MATLAB中的程序控制结构,如顺序结构、选择结构和循环结构,以及如何使用这些结构来编写复杂的程序。
5. 绘图功能:
MATLAB提供了强大的绘图功能,包括二维绘图和三维绘图。
可以使用MATLAB的绘图函数来创建各种图表,如折线图、柱状图、散点图等,以满足数据可视化的需求。
6. 程序调试与帮助:
MATLAB提供了丰富的调试工具,如断点设置、单步执行、变量查看等,帮助用户定位和解决程序中的错误。
使用help、doc等命令可以查看函数的帮助文档,获取函数的使用方法和示例。
通过以上内容的学习,可以初步掌握MATLAB编程的基本技能。为了更深入地了解MATLAB,建议进一步学习MATLAB的高级功能,如数值计算、数据分析、信号处理、图像处理等。多实践、多编写代码也是提高MATLAB编程能力的有效途径。